Cai, Jinfa – Phi Delta Kappan, 2001
Suggests ways researchers can use international comparisons to improve student learning, using math performance of U.S. and Chinese sixth-graders on four types of tasks. Chinese students did better on computation; U.S. students excelled at process (open performance) assessment tasks. U.S. kids need to develop symbolic and algebraic thinking. (MLH)

Cai, Jinfa – Mathematical Thinking and Learning: An International Journal, 2005
This study examined U.S. and Chinese teachers' constructing, knowing, and evaluating representations to teach mathematics. All Chinese lesson plans are very similar, because they are all based on the Chinese national unified curriculum in mathematics.
